Hello, newbie here to the platform! I have a pretty decent understanding with excel but I cant seem to figure this one out. Any help is appreciated!!

I need to create a formula that says: if the vlookup is 0 or #N/A return blank, otherwise return the vlookup data.

=iferror(if(len(vlookup(date string))=0," ",vlookup(data string))," ")

I tried this one below but at the end when I click enter it just leaves the formula string in the cell. It doesn't actually work the formula. Any thoughts?
 
That formula will not return #N/A & will only return 0 if that is what is in col V

Spell Check in Excel
Press F7 to start spell check in Excel. Be careful, by default, Excel does not check Capitalized Werds (whoops)
